description

Futures Housing Group (FHG) seeks to appoint a suitably qualified and financially sound economic operator to design, build & Install three complete electronic Fire Panels systems within our housing schemes based in south Northamptonshire, the schemes are:

Saxon House, Brixworth

Warwick Court, Daventry

Henry Smith House, Daventry

The period of this contract will be three years including a six month initial period and with unilateral right to extend for a further period not exceeding three further years. The contract will include for the design, build and installation of fire alarm systems together with a 24/7 maintenance response during a warranty period. The successful bidder will be required to work within our buildings and tenant's homes to a high standard. All works to be carried out to the latest legislations and our scope of works as detailed within this ITT Document.
